Transaction 14ea1172338e95697c2304a8832e59260d224b7654f94a584b3b8cdf3ba07b34

1 Input
2 Outputs
  • 14ea1172338e95697c2304a8832e59260d224b7654f94a584b3b8cdf3ba07b34:0
  • value  477150
    address  3KaCfJQ38U4CHHpu5jwtNBhETKbtCrfH2P
  • 14ea1172338e95697c2304a8832e59260d224b7654f94a584b3b8cdf3ba07b34:1
  • value  40168928
    address  1M37tfVhtNFUR7N8dzWNqHYQkoo4JMfrtF